## Break-Glass Access — Brambot Stale-Branch Cleanup

If Brambot deletes a branch it shouldn't have, you may need break-glass access to the Tindervale restore console. Use this only after confirming with the on-call lead that normal restore paths have failed, and record your reason in the incident log. The recovery passphrase for the console follows below.

recovery phrase for fajeg-kawep: druix-gorius-briax-ulaeth-fraox-lammir-pelox-jormir-pelwyn-julir

Action item from the Brindlewharf outage review: the transitive upgrade of the Quillbase client broke retry semantics because nothing in the Larkspur build pinned it. Going forward, all production services must pin direct and transitive dependencies via the lockfile generated by the Fennmark tool; unpinned builds will fail CI. If you are paged for a dependency drift alert, check the drift dashboard first. The thresholds that trigger those alerts are listed below.

constants for yafop-hahaf:
QUOTAS = {
    "zorwyn": 5,
    "wenix": 5,
    "ralael": 2,
    "druix": 1,
}

## Session Handling — Driftpane Diff Viewer

Driftpane keeps a server-side session for each open comparison so chunked reads of large files can resume after a reconnect. Sessions expire after thirty minutes idle; the release manager should confirm expiry behavior before each cut. The staging session API requires authentication on every call, so use the bearer token below.

login token, yajeg-fawif: eyJhbGciOiJIUzI1NiIsInR5cCI6IkpXVCJ9.eyJzdWIiOiIEdPQYnZXaZIn0.HSRTnYZBx0Qc

// Payroll export format change — Mirelle Payroll
// As discussed for the weekly eng sync: our downstream processor now
// requires semicolon-delimited exports with ISO dates, replacing the
// legacy fixed-width layout. This constant gates the cutover; do not
// flip it before the processor confirms acceptance. The first build
// emitting the new format is noted below.

build token for yahig-kaguf: htk3_c19